Dissonance Reduction
Involves efforts or strategies to alleviate the discomfort caused by holding two or more conflicting cognitions, such as beliefs, attitudes, or behaviors.
Cognitive Dissonance
A psychological phenomenon involving discomfort felt by an individual when they hold conflicting beliefs, ideas, or values at the same time.
Nutrition Expert
A professional who specializes in the study and practice of nutrition, including dietary choices and their impact on health.
Dissonance Resolution
The process of reducing conflict between one's actions and beliefs by altering either the actions, beliefs, or both.
